2 hours ago2 hr 10 minutes ago, Mike030270 said:I think there's a universe where we could use all 3. Other teams are able to do it with multiple playmakersUse all 3, sure, but it's not going to be to AJ's liking. The two closest teams to using 3 playmakers is the Rams and Bengals. The second WR in those offenses had 60 receptions, 789 yards, 14 TD's and 59 receptions, 846 yards and 11 TD's. And that's with Stafford and Burrow so you could probably dock some TD's for Brown. If he had 60 receptions 800 yards and 7 TD's he would lose his mind. He just had 78 receptions, 1,003 yards and 7 TD's and he still wasn't happy.
